January Weather in Straja, Romania

Last updated: August 27, 2025

In January, Straja, Romania experiences a dynamic winter climate characterized by an average temperature of -3°C (27°F), with peaks reaching up to 11°C (53°F) and dipping as low as -22°C (-8°F). This month sees 27 mm (1.1 in) of precipitation over 7 days, contributing to the region's lush, white landscapes. With a high humidity level of 92%, the air is crisp and invigorating, offering a unique charm to this picturesque winter wonderland. January Precipitation in Straja

In January, Straja, Romania, experiences a relatively gentle start to the year with 27 mm (1.1 in) of precipitation, falling over approximately 7 days. This modest beginning sets the stage for an upward trend, as the precipitation steadily increases in the following months, peaking in June with a significant 143 mm (5.6 in). The trend indicates a pattern of escalating rainfall as winter gives way to spring and summer, with February and March marking notable jumps to 44 mm (1.7 in) and 51 mm (2.0 in), respectively. January UV Index in Straja

In January, Straja, Romania experiences a UV Index of 2, categorized as low, with a burn time of about 45 minutes. This indicates that while sun exposure is generally safe, it's always wise to stay aware, as even modest UV levels can have effects over time. As the month progresses into February, the UV Index rises to 3 (moderate), reducing the burn time to 30 minutes, signaling a shift towards greater sun intensity. This trend continues into March, where the Index reaches 5, and by April, it escalates to 6 and enters the high exposure category, emphasizing the need for precaution. The UV levels peak in the summer months, notably in June and July, with a UV Index of 9, suggesting that visitors should take significant care with their sun exposure. Daylight Hours in Straja in January

In Straja, Romania, the arrival of January brings a modest 8 hours of daylight, marking the year’s darkest point. As the months progress towards spring, daylight begins to blossom; by February, it stretches to 10 hours, and by March, it increases further to 11 hours. The trend of extending daylight continues through April, reaching 13 hours, finally bursting forth into the heart of summer, where May, June, and July bask in a consistent 15 hours of sunlight. As the year wanes, a gentle decline begins; August holds onto 14 hours, while September and October gradually retreat to 12 and then 10 hours respectively.
